A dataset containing predictors to use in automated conservation methods for species of the genus Myrcia. These predictors were prepared for the paper Evidence-based guidelines for automated assessments of plant species, and described in detail there. The dataset contains a mixture of assessed and unassessed species. Assessments were compiled from the IUCN Red List v.2021-3 and predictors were calculated across observed localities for each species as downloaded from GBIF.
